Instructions
 

  • In a large bowl, mix breadcrumbs and milk. Let sit 5 minutes so crumbs plump up—this keeps meatballs tender.
  • Add beef, pork, eggs, Parmesan, herbs, salt, pepper, garlic and onion powders, plus red pepper flakes. Gently mix—overworking makes them tough.
  • Cover and refrigerate 20 minutes. This firms the mixture for neater shaping.
  • Line a baking sheet with parchment. Scoop 2-tablespoon portions and roll into 1½-inch balls—about 18–20 total.
  •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ium. Place meatballs gently, leaving space. Brown 3–4 minutes per side until golden. Work in batches if needed.
  • Lower heat to low, cover, and cook 8–10 more minutes. Check with an instant-read thermometer (160°F internal).
  • Transfer to marinara for 10 minutes of gentle simmer, or serve right away for a crisp finish.
  • If they seem dry, stir in a splash of beef broth while simmering—moist, flavorful results.

Notes

Resting the mixture chills the fat and cuts down on skillet splatter—trust me, less cleanup feels like a win. Fresh herbs brighten every bite, so don’t skimp. The milk in the binder? Small detail, huge impact on tenderness. I once forgot it—and boy, those meatballs were dense!
